Match List I (Himalayan Peak) with List II (State) and select the correct answser using the codes given below the lists. List I A. K2 B. NandaDevi C. TaraPahar D. Kanchenjunga List II 1. Uttarakhand 2. Jammu and Kashmir 3. Sikkim 4. Himachal Pradesh Codes: ABCD

Explanation

The Himalayan peaks are matched to their respective states as follows: K2 (Mount Godwin-Austen) is located in the Karakoram range within the territory of Jammu and Kashmir (specifically the Gilgit-Baltistan region) [2]. Nanda Devi, the highest peak entirely within India, is situated in the state of Uttarakhand [4]. Tara Pahar (also known as Tara Parvat) is a peak located in the state of Himachal Pradesh. Kanchenjunga, the third highest mountain in the world, is located on the border between Nepal and the Indian state of Sikkim [3]. Therefore, the correct sequence matching List I (A, B, C, D) with List II (1, 2, 3, 4) is 2 (Jammu and Kashmir), 1 (Uttarakhand), 4 (Himachal Pradesh), and 3 (Sikkim), which corresponds to the code 2 1 4 3.
